The Role of Mould Inspection Reports in Property Management and Insurance-led Remediation

Mould and microbial contamination are frequently identified following water ingress, flooding, fire suppression, or prolonged moisture exposure. In insurance-led and managed property environments, decisions around remediation must be defensible, proportionate, and supported by independent evidence.


A Mould Inspection Report provides the technical foundation for those decisions.


Purpose of a Mould Inspection Report


A mould inspection report is designed to:


  • Establish whether mould or elevated microbial contamination is present

  • Determine the extent and distribution of contamination

  • Identify contributing environmental factors

  • Provide evidence-based recommendations for remediation where required


For insurers, landlords, property managers, and estate agents, the report supports risk management, compliance, and clear audit trails.


Inspection and Sampling Methodology


A professional mould inspection typically includes:


  • A visual and environmental assessment of affected areas

  • Consideration of moisture sources, ventilation, and building condition

  • Air and surface sampling, where appropriate

  • Sampling may include:

  • Airborne spore sampling

  • Surface swabs or tape lifts

  • Comparative samples to assess background levels


All samples are submitted to independent laboratories using UKAS-accredited testing methods. While the inspection report itself is not UKAS certified, the laboratory data provides independently verified analytical results.


Interpretation of Results


In the UK, there are currently no statutory numerical limits for mould or microbial contamination. As a result, laboratory findings are interpreted against recognised international guidance, such as EU or WHO frameworks, alongside professional judgement and site context.


  • Interpretation considers:

  • Relative indoor vs outdoor levels

  • Distribution across rooms or zones

  • Surface contamination severity

  • Occupancy type and vulnerability


This approach ensures recommendations are measured, defensible, and proportionate.


When Remediation Is Indicated


Remediation is typically recommended where:


  • Surface contamination is identified as moderate to severe

  • Airborne microbial levels are elevated

  • Conditions indicate active or recurring mould growth

  • Occupant health or regulatory compliance is a concern


A mould inspection report helps avoid both under-treatment and unnecessary works, ensuring remediation is targeted and effective.


Value for Insurance Claims and Managed Properties


For insurance and property professionals, mould inspection reports:


  • Support scope definition and cost justification

  • Reduce disputes over causation and extent

  • Provide documentation for claims files and audits

  • Assist landlords in meeting statutory obligations

  • Support estate agents and property managers with clear evidence for decision-making


In regulated environments such as care homes or social housing, inspection reports form part of responsible risk management and duty of care.


Post-Remediation Verification


Following remediation, post-treatment testing can be undertaken to verify that microbial levels have been successfully reduced. This provides reassurance to stakeholders and supports claim closure or handover.
